Firefox shows security error after logging in

When I go to icloud.com using Firefox (41.0.1), it shows the green lock in the address bar. After I signed in and opened my mail, I noticed a triangle with an exclamation point, and when I click on the triangle, it says this connection is not secure. Before and after logging in, it shows an https: in the URL. When using Chrome, I am not having this issue with icloud showing an unsecure connection. When I log into other secure site with Firefox, I am not seeing the unsecure site error as I do with iCloud.

I think different browsers are picking up on slight differences in server configurations. If you look at the details of the warning I suspect you'll find the connection is still technically secure, but may not be using the most secure protocols currently available.
